Abstract

Abstract In this paper we proposed to implement a simple empirical model based on a well-established mathematical correlations of the output voltage for a Proton Exchange Membrane Fuel Cell (PEMFC) system with the current, temperature, partial reactant pressure and membrane conductivity in order to validate two experimental polarization curves, registered at different anode and cathode backpressures and also to evaluate individually different type of cell losses in the form of activation, ohmic and concentration overpotentials. Thermodynamic efficiency of the PEMFC system experimentally tested at different backpressures was also established here.
